This includes what counts as a reimbursable expense and how you can use corporate cards<\/a> to make the process smoother for you and your employees. <\/p>\n\n\n\n Employee reimbursement is how companies repay employees for expenses incurred while performing work-related activities. These costs include travel expenses, office supplies, and client entertainment costs. The idea is simple: you spend your own money to carry out your job, and then your employer refunds you the money.<\/p>\n\n\n\n For example, if you travel for a work conference and have to pay for a hotel room or meals, the company will pay you back once you provide receipts and follow the proper reporting procedures. This ensures you aren’t financially burdened while performing tasks that benefit the company.<\/p>\n\n\n\n Understanding what is expense reimbursement involves recognising how businesses repay employees for the costs they incur while conducting work-related activities.
